Welcome to Bramleyworks! Quick heads-up on getting around: the bike cage is behind Building C, next to the parking gates. The gates open automatically for registered cars, but the cage needs a code punched into the keypad. Don't share it with couriers or visitors, please. For the keypad on the bike cage, use the following code.

door code, tajof-kageg: bdg-QVDCE-3

# Brindlewick Environments

Brindlewick runs three environments: dev, staging, prod. Each runs the orphaned-resource sweeper on its own cadence. The sweeper scans for volumes, snapshots, and load balancers with no owning deployment record, tags them, waits one grace period, then deletes. Dev sweeps hourly, staging every six hours, prod daily. Grace periods differ per environment; do not assume parity when reviewing sweeper PRs. Deletion is irreversible — no soft-delete tier exists. The prod sweeper currently runs with these settings.

config for yahof-tajop:
zorath:
  pin: 7493
  metrics_host: metrics.zorath.tolvaqsys.internal
  tenant: praiel
  seal: seal_fd9cd4f1

**TICKET-4471: Signature check failing on report builds**

Gridform report builder CI rejects artifacts since the sort-stability patch. Cause: build was signed with the retired key after rotation. The sorting fix itself is fine — stable sort now preserves row order on ties. Re-sign with the current key and re-push. Current signing key follows.

deploy key for kagup-bawig: bky9_ZMq28eTw9

## Deployment: Fan-out Backpressure

When Pebblecourier's notification fan-out saturates, downstream queues back up and delivery latency climbs quickly. Support should verify the consumer lag dashboard before restarting workers, since restarts reset the backpressure window and can mask the root cause. The limits that govern throttling are set at deploy time, as shown below.

config for faduf-yahap:
[lamvan]
team = rusael
access_code = ac_ac22dc
owner = druius.istdor
host = lamvan.novacio.example
port = 8443
peer = soreth.xolmario.corp
salt = 0768e68d
pin = 8310